Transaction 691fc2ec6bbfbaac888c6ed4608cd91a826f0439ba023318f4cec6a8c3d8412b

218 Input
2 Outputs
  • 691fc2ec6bbfbaac888c6ed4608cd91a826f0439ba023318f4cec6a8c3d8412b:0
  • value  1180140
    address  2N9rUM3nuBwr3hGeVfiFeSqQcivJsjwmMZy
  • 691fc2ec6bbfbaac888c6ed4608cd91a826f0439ba023318f4cec6a8c3d8412b:1
  • value  500000000
    address  mkHS9ne12qx9pS9VojpwU5xtRd4T7X7ZUt